RESUMO

Objective:To examine the expression of core clock genes in the peripheral blood mononuclear cells (PBMCs) and the level of circadian disturbance-related proteins in the serum of chronic pancreatitis (CP) patients with pancreatic exocrine insufficiency (PEI), and explore their potential diagnostic value in clinical practice.Methods:The peripheral blood samples and related clinical data from 68 patients diagnosed with CP in Shanghai General Hospital from Jan 2015 to Jan 2022 were collected. Peripheral blood samples from 30 healthy individuals were used for control. The M-ANNHEIM classification system was used to stratify the clinical stages of patients with CP. The mRNA expression of the core clock genes, including Clock, Bmal1, Per1/2/3 and Cry1/2 in PBMCs was analyzed using realtime qPCR, and the expression of circadian disturbance-related proteins like TrkB, CD 36 and Rbp in serum was measured with ELISA. The receiver operating characteristic curve(ROC) and the area under curve (AUC) was used to test the efficiency for diagnozing PEI. Results:The mRNA expression of Per1 in CP patients was significantly decreased (0.76 vs 1, P<0.05), and the AUC for diagnozing PEI was 0.744 (95% CI 0.628-0.860), with a cut-off value of 0.72; and the sensitivity and specificity was 84.8% and 57.1%, respectively. The protein abundance of serum CD 36 was significantly increased in CP patients (33.85±19.74ng/ml vs 24.71±11.53 ng/ml, P<0.05); the AUC for diagnozing PEI was 0.834 (95% CI 0.735-0.932), with a cut-off value of 29.75 pg/ml; and the sensitivity and specificity was 74.3% and 84.8%, respectively. The expression of CD 36 was increased with the increase of CP clinical stage, and there were statistically significant differences between either two stages (all P value <0.05). The mRNA expression of Per1 in patients with CP in Stage Ⅰ was significantly higher than that in patients with CP in Stage Ⅱ or Ⅲ, and the differences were statistically significant ( P<0.05), but no statistical difference was found between Stage Ⅱ and Stage Ⅲ. Conclusions:The decreased expression of Per1 mRNA in PBMCs and increased level of CD 36 in serum are significantly related to the occurrence of PEI in CP, suggesting that they may have potential value for diagnozing PEI and guiding the clinical practice.

RESUMO

To investigate the postoperative serum triglyceride (TG) levels in predicting the risk of new-onset diabetes mellitus (NODM) in patients following allogeneic liver transplantation. One hundred and forty three patients undergoing allogeneic liver transplantation in Shanghai General Hospital from July 2007 to July 2014 were enrolled in this study. The NODM developed in 33 patients after liver transplantation. The curve of dynamic TG levels in the early period after liver transplantation was generated. Independent risk factors of NODM were determined by univariate and multivariant logistic regression analyses. The clinical value of TG in predicting NODM was analyzed by area under the ROC curve (AUC). Serum TG levels were gradually rising in the first week and then reached the plateau phase (stable TG, sTG) in patients after surgery. The sTG in NODM group were significantly higher than that in non-NODM group (=-2.31, <0.05). Glucocorticoid therapy (=4.054, <0.01), FK506 drug concentration in the first week after operation (=3.482, <0.05) and sTG (=3.156, <0.05) were independent risk factors of NODM. ROC curve analysis showed that the AUC of sTG in predicting NODM was 0.72. TG shows a gradual recovery process in the early period after liver transplantation, and the higher TG level in stable phase may significantly increase the risk of NODM in patients.

RESUMO

OBJECTIVE@#To investigate the anti-inflammatory effect and mechanisms of interleukin-35 (IL-35) in inflammatory bowel disease.@*METHODS@#BALB/c mice were divided into three groups with 10 mice in each group:control group, model group (oral administration of 4% glucan sodium sulfate for 7 d) and IL-35-treated group (oral administration of 4% glucan sodium sulfate for 7 d, intraperitoneal injection of 2 μg IL-35 at d2-5). Disease activity index (DAI) was scored every day. After 7 d, the mice were sacrificed, and the serum and intestinal tissue samples were collected. The gross morphology of the colon was observed; HE staining was used to observe the pathological changes of colon tissue; flow cytometry was employed to detect the change of macrophage polarization ratio in colon tissue; the mRNA expression levels of cytokines IL-6, TNF-α, IFN-γ, IL-10 and SHIP1 in colon tissue were determined by real-time quantitative RT-PCR; the expression and distribution of SHIP1 in colon tissue was measured by immunohistochemistry; Western blotting was adopted to detect the expression level of SHIP1 protein in colonic intestinal tissues of each group.@*RESULTS@#The DAI scores of the mice in the model group were higher than those in the control group, while the DAI scores in the IL-35-treated group were lower than those in the model group (all 0.05). Compared with the model group, microscopic inflammatory infiltration score was decreased and microscopic crypt destruction and score was significantly lower in IL-35-treated group (all <0.05). The relative expression of proinflammatory cytokines IL-6, TNF-α and IFN-γ in the colon tissue of IL-35-treated group was decreased compared with the model group, while the relative expression of IL-10 mRNA was higher than that of the model group (all <0.05). Compared with the control group, the proportion of M1 macrophages in the model group increased (<0.05), while the proportion of M1 macrophages in the IL-35-treated group was lower than that in the model group (<0.05). The relative expression of SHIP1 mRNA and protein in the colon tissue of IL-35-treated group was higher than that in the model group (all <0.05).@*CONCLUSIONS@#IL-35 can inhibit the polarization of M1 macrophages and regulate inflammatory cytokines to promote anti-inflammatory effect on mice with colitis.

RESUMO

Objective To investigate the effectiveness and safety of Castor,a kind of aortic arch bifurcated stent-graft,during the treatment of aortic disease.Methods From 2013 June to 2014 February,12 patients including 9 aorta dissections,2 aorta aneurysms and 1 aorta penetrating ulcer,were treated by Castor system.Results The operation successful rate was 100% with no type Ⅰendoleak.Perioperative mortality was 0,and no serious complications such as strokes,acute myocardial infarction,and ischemia of arms.Computed tomography angiography (CTA) of aorta on the sixth month presented good result of the disease.Conclusions Castor stent system can effectively reconstruct left subclavian artery in the treatment of aortic disease by thoracic endovascular aortic repair (TEVAR).A much longer period observation with more patients will give ones the long term results in the future.
